The PTR for Season 14 went live at midnight Beijing time (June 3, 16:00 UTC) and will run until June 10. Available exclusively to PC players via Battle.net, the test build offers a first look at what Blizzard calls the "most ambitious seasonal update yet."

Solo Self-Found (SSF) Mode - Often requested by the community, the SSF mode completely disables partying and trading, offering a pure solo experience. It also features its own seasonal leaderboard, appealing to players who thrive on personal challenge. However, some testers are already questioning the mode's reward structure, noting that Blizzard has not added increased drop rates to compensate for the lack of group efficiency.

Mythic 3.0 - The Most Controversial Change - The biggest talking point is the complete rework of Mythic items. "Mythic" is no longer a rarity tier; instead, it becomes an enhancement level that can be applied to any existing Unique item. This upgrade boosts the item's unique power by 30%, aiming to make truly top-tier builds more accessible to dedicated grinders. But the reaction is sharply divided. Proponents argue it will enable more build diversity and player agency. Detractors, however, call it an "RNG hell" that turns endgame progression into a lottery. Some early PTR testing also suggests that several current meta builds notably the Whirlwind Barbarian may suffer significant power losses when the new system goes live.

New Seasonal Activity: Chaos Rifts - Randomly appearing throughout Sanctuary, these rifts come in three variants (normal, surging, and colossal) and form the core seasonal endgame loop.

Other Additions - A new enemy family ("the Revived"), an upgraded "Wanderer 2.0" world event, a final boss called the "Corrupted Reaper" in the new "Desecrated Grounds" zone, and quality-of-life improvements such as seamless grouping via the "War Plan" system and increased Obol capacity.

In parallel with the PTR frenzy, Blizzard is running a three-year anniversary event that lasts until June 9. All platforms benefit from the "Mother's Blessing" XP boost perfect for leveling alts. The "Goblin March" event is also active, meaning more Treasure Goblins spawn across the map, along with exclusive reputation rewards. And until June 5, players can claim a daily free weapon transmog from the in-game shop, including fan-favorite appearances like "Raven's Talon" and "Last Stand of Kanai."

Across Reddit, official forums, and social media, players are zeroing in on three main issues:

SSF Mode's Missing Incentive - While many applaud the challenge, a vocal group argues that without bonus drop rates or leaderboard rewards beyond bragging rights, SSF may struggle to retain players past the novelty phase.

Mythic 3.0 RNG Concerns - The rework has sparked the most intense back-and-forth. High-level players fear that turning Mythic into an RNG-based upgrade system could make gearing feel futile. Others worry that it devalues previous hard-earned Mythic items.

Nerfs to Popular Builds - The Diablo 4 Season 14 balance adjustments have already caused anxiety. The Whirlwind Barbarian, one of the most played builds in Season 13, appears to be on the chopping block, along with several other dominant setups. "Why nerf fun?" is a common refrain.

Blizzard has confirmed that Season 13 will officially end on June 30, with Season 14 launching immediately after. The PTR offers a two-week window for player feedback and bug fixing, so the final version may still see changes – especially regarding Mythic 3.0's tuning.
